How does energy supply affect firm production behavior?-Evidence from the product level
Zhili Du1, Jie Xu1, Boqiang Lin2
1School of Management, China Institute for Studies in Energy Policy, Collaborative Innovation Center for Energy Economics and Energy Policy, Xiamen University, Fujian, 361005, China.
None:
Ensuring a consistent and dependable energy supply will exert a positive influence on production levels. Furthermore, improvements in enterprise production efficiency can be expressed as changes in product mix. The implementation of the West-East Gas Transmission (WEGT) Project is of great significance for enhancing the clean energy supply capacity and production efficiency of enterprises along the route. In this paper, we investigate how variations in energy supply influence the production behavior of firms at the product level. The results indicate that: (1) The WEGT Project has the potential to significantly optimize the energy use structure of enterprises. (2) The enhanced efficiency is evidenced by the reduction in the product range of enterprises, which tends to retain the core products and eliminate those within the regulatory scope, thereby ultimately improving the environment along the route. The study demonstrates that through the construction of infrastructure for promoting enterprise-wide optimization of energy structures and production efficiency, economic efficiency can be achieved without compromising environmental protection and social responsibility. The study discussed can serve as a valuable reference for the thorough evaluation of energy dispatching strategies.
